Requirements

  • Associate Degree in Early Childhood Education or related field.
  • 2 years experience in an Early Childhood setting.
  • Working knowledge of state specific licensing requirements, National Accreditation guidelines, and early childhood development teaching and assessment strategies.
  • Willingness to learn and grow as a leader.
  • Passion for working with young children.
  • Ability to satisfy the Applicant Background Study required by state regulations.
  • Documentation of U.S. citizenship or eligibility to work in the U.S.
